Thanks VBBN, The time machine truck started out life as Dino 2010 set 7296 4WD Trapper. I truely was shocked at the size of it and immediately set about reducing it to minifigure scale. After two atttempts it was down to eight wide but was still a bit big. Eventually I just stripped it right down and started from scratch, managing to make it six wide. Initially I had the wheels flush with the sides but it just looked silly so I set them out to eight wide again and it looks great with the rest of my vehicles. Quote
